In "Numb3rs" Season 4 Episode 10, entitled "Chinese Box," the team tackles a variety of complex cases. The main plot revolves around a Chinese diplomat who ends up dead in Los Angeles, leading the team to investigate his life and contacts in the city. Along the way, they uncover a wide range of connections and conspiracies that ultimately lead them to a surprising conclusion.
The episode begins with the discovery of the diplomat's body. It soon becomes clear that he was murdered, and the FBI is called in to investigate. The team quickly determines that the victim had been trying to negotiate a deal with a local businessman, but that the negotiations had gone sour. When the businessman is questioned, however, he claims to have no knowledge of the diplomat or any dealings with him.
The investigators begin to dig deeper, and they soon discover that the diplomat had been engaged in some shady dealings of his own. He had been involved in smuggling stolen artifacts out of China and was using his diplomatic immunity to dodge prosecution. This, in turn, leads the team to a Buddhist temple in the city that has been the source of many of the smuggled goods.
As the team continues to unravel the intricate web of connections between the diplomat, the businessman, the temple, and various other players in the city's underworld, they begin to suspect that there is more to the case than meets the eye. They also begin to realize that some of their own colleagues may be involved in the conspiracy.
Throughout the episode, the team uses their expertise in mathematics to help solve the case. This includes using algorithms to track down suspects, analyzing patterns in the data to identify key players, and even using game theory to predict the likelihood of certain events.
As the various pieces of the puzzle start to fall into place, the team is forced to confront the possibility that their investigation has uncovered a much larger operation than they had initially anticipated. The implications of this are potentially enormous, and the case becomes even more urgent as a result.
